1. Loan Options and Strategies to Manage Student Debt
Federal Student Loan Programs
The primary source of student funding for most undergraduates is federal student loans. These include Direct Subsidized and Unsubsidized Loans, which typically offer lower interest rates and flexible repayment options.
- Direct Subsidized Loans: Available to students with demonstrated financial need. The federal government subsidizes the interest during in-school, grace, and deferment periods, making them an attractive option for budget-conscious students.
- Direct Unsubsidized Loans: Not need-based, these loans accrue interest from the moment funds are disbursed. Borrowers can choose to pay interest during school or defer it until repayment begins.
Private Student Loans
For students requiring additional funding beyond federal loans, private lenders offer alternative options. These often have higher interest rates and less flexible repayment terms but can bridge the financial gap if federal aid is insufficient.
Strategies for Managing Student Debt
Effective debt management begins with careful borrowing. Students should:
- Calculate the total projected debt against expected post-graduation income.
- Prioritize federal loans due to their borrower protections and repayment flexibility.
- Consider income-driven repayment plans such as Income-Based Repayment (IBR) and Pay As You Earn (PAYE), which can reduce monthly payments based on income.
- Explore loan forgiveness programs, especially if pursuing careers in environmental or public service fields.
- Maintain a budget to ensure timely payments and avoid accruing unnecessary interest.

5. Financial Information (Tuition, Debt, ROI)
Tuition Costs
At Maine Maritime Academy, the in-state tuition is $14,746, while out-of-state students pay $30,226 annually. These costs are competitive relative to other institutions offering similar programs, especially considering the hands-on marine environment and experiential learning.
Estimating Student Debt
Without specific median debt data for this program, students should plan based on federal loan limits. For example, utilizing the maximum Direct Unsubsidized Loan ($20,500 annually), a four-year program could lead to approximately $82,000 in federal loans, excluding additional private borrowing.
Return on Investment (ROI)
Considering the average starting salaries and employment prospects, students can expect a positive ROI if they strategically manage their debt and leverage internships and research opportunities. The relatively affordable tuition and high graduation rate bolster the investment's value.
